Special keys
Table 2-8 Special keys and their descriptions
Component Description
(1) esc key Displays system information when pressed in combination with
the fn key.
(2) fn key Executes specic functions when pressed in combination with
another key.
(3) Windows key Opens the Start menu.
NOTE: Pressing the Windows key again will close the Start
menu.
(4) Action keys Execute frequently used system functions.
NOTE: On select products, the f4 action key turns the keyboard
backlight feature o or on.
(5) Airplane mode key (also referred to as the
wireless button)
Turns the airplane mode and wireless feature on or o.
NOTE: A wireless network must be set up before a wireless
connection is possible.
(6) OMEN key Opens the OMEN Command Center software.
(7) END/PRT SC key Turns the END mode on or o.
– or –
Prints the screen image.
▲ Press and hold the key in combination with the fn key.
